Output 1fc43c5bf80bcb30daf6e23f545e273ca579e5ed2a01315a21e56253c06e7fa9:13

value
597754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 066fdb02a6bee88fb6390678d56ef07c14ec0ff5 OP_EQUAL
address
32H3yYxPnVbBcBDM92rxjXQmnutLwXEqKv
transaction
1fc43c5bf80bcb30daf6e23f545e273ca579e5ed2a01315a21e56253c06e7fa9
spent
true